Output 98d79d720ca528459186db8145794bec70046c167fa209d533b7fedc7311c2f6:0

value
16000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c708d1668fc080095f0990978db2a33c08c6e0ed OP_EQUAL
address
3KqQxQEXM6Lm69nFzGPeZkJxWsKjRyNHi3
transaction
98d79d720ca528459186db8145794bec70046c167fa209d533b7fedc7311c2f6
confirmations
242842
spent
true